This famous work tells the satiric biographical story of an early 18th-century underworld boss, Jonathan Wild. He used to capture criminals to get a reward, but he made a profit from operating an underground network of offenders who paid him to avoid being sentenced. In addition, it features a romantic story related to Wild. Fielding satirized various aspects of English society during his time through this book.
